Abstract

Presents the updated government response and analysis for the 2022 consultation looking at the in-occupation phase for higher-risk buildings, with new regulatory requirements being introduced and applies to England only. This report summarises the consultation process, grouping the responses into sections relating to: the registration and review of decisions, looking at timescales and process, changes to information, building under the new regime, transitional arrangements, and existing buildings.

Publisher History

The Department for Levelling Up, Housing and Communities is a UK Government department with responsibility for communities throughout the UK, with local investment supporting growth, creating jobs, delivering housing, overseeing local government, planning and building safety. They were formerly known as the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government, Department for Communities and Local Government, and the Office of the Deputy Prime Minister.
